DUMBO Open Studios 2025 with Davide Cantoni

Davide Cantoni in studio, photo courtesy of the artist.

On April 26th and 27th, from 1 to 6 pm, artists in DUMBO will open their doors to the public as part of DUMBO Open Studios, offering a rare look inside the art studios along the Brooklyn waterfront. Since the 1970s, DUMBO has been shaped by its vibrant art community. This interview series highlights a handful of participating artists in 2025. Each response offers a glimpse of what’s waiting behind the studio door. Davide has been in DUMBO since the end of the least century. Davide Cantoni’s studio is at 68 Jay Street, #213.

What will we see in your studio?

Some older works from the last 20+ years leading up to the latest works, the specular paintings. The Specular Paintings represent how the world feels to me at the moment, duplicitous, doubled. Each work consists of a pair of canvases/paper-reflections of each other. They are one and the same but also opposites. Copies and originals. Two realities. The canvases which are made together, are untouched by any tools except for the paint and canvas. Foregoing brushes and, in a sense, even his own hands, the artist presses the canvases together and smears layers of paint between them, spreading it on both sides at the same time; the paintings almost make themselves.

As reflected copies of each other, the two resulting canvases are one and the same but also their own opposite. Though separate, they are both simultaneously “originals” and copies of one another, mirrored counterparts, and together, they become the complete work. Each pair is an invitation to spatial access to a kind of doubled place, a doubled reality. The viewer is located between the image and its mirrored reflection, never really knowing which is which.

About the artist: Born in Italy, Davide Cantoni completed his BA Fine Art at the Slade school in London where he was awarded a Boise travel scholarship in 1988 for an exchange year at the Hochschule Der Kunst in Berlin. Attended the Royal College of Art and received an MA (RCA) in Painting in 1993. His work has been shown extensively in Europe (lately at the National Archeological Museum of Naples ( MANN)) and the USA as well as South Korea, and is included in many public and private collections, MOMA and OSRAM and RAMO collections amongst others. @davidecantoni
